For anyone unfamiliar, chocolate concrete was a staple of British school dinners from the 1970s through to the early 2000s. It's a hard, crunchy chocolate traybake that almost always came served with vibrant pink custard, adding a sweet contrast to its dense texture. It's known for being so tough, you needed a strong spoon, or sheer willpower, to break through it. But fans of the pudding say that's all part of the charm. Just make sure you've got a strong spoon and maybe a side of pink custard, for old time's sake. Method 3 The chocolate concrete dessert is easy to make Credit: Alamy Here's how to make it. First preheat your oven to 180°C (160°C fan/gas mark 4). Then grease a square baking tin (around 9–10 inches) with butter or line with baking paper. In a large mixing bowl, combine the plain flour, sugar, and cocoa powder. Mix well until everything is evenly combined – it should look like a dry, crumbly mixture. Then you will want to pour in the melted butter and mix again until it resembles a thick crumble texture. It won't look like a typical cake batter but that's exactly how it should be. Tip the mixture into the tin and press it down firmly using the back of a spoon or your hands. Really compress it so it's packed in tight as this helps it harden into that classic "concrete" texture. Drizzle a small amount of cold water over the top, then sprinkle over a little extra sugar. This gives it that signature crisp topping. Then bake it in the oven for 30 minutes. You'll know it's ready when it smells rich and chocolatey and feels firm on top. As soon as it comes out, cut it into squares while still hot, it'll harden fast as it cools. You'll want to serve it warm if you like it soft in the middle or let it cool completely for that full crunchy, authentic school pudding texture.

The Directorate of Criminal Investigations (DCI) has released viral TikToker and logistics businessman Godfrey Mwasiaga, popularly known as Kakan Maiyo, after detaining him over a video that allegedly incited violence against police officers and their families. What triggered the arrest? In the now-infamous TikTok clip, Maiyo directed a scathing message at security officers accused of abducting government critics. He suggested that there would come a time when such officers might not return from missions alive, and warned that their families could soon suffer the same grief as the victims' loved ones. He also stated that no amount of arrests or killings would silence Kenyans, a statement authorities claimed could fuel public unrest. President Ruto's warnings loom large Maiyo's arrest came a day after President William Ruto issued an aggressive warning during a press conference in Nairobi. The president declared that anyone attacking police would be treated as a terrorist, and even instructed officers to shoot looters in the leg if caught vandalising property during protests. Although the DCI has now released Maiyo, the move has not cooled public debate. Supporters view the release as a small victory for free speech, while critics argue that the influencer crossed a dangerous line. It remains unclear whether Kakan Maiyo will face formal charges or if this release marks the end of the case. Meanwhile, he has not posted any new videos since the arrest, leaving fans and critics alike speculating on whether he will continue to speak out, or lay low.

However, the influencer was reported missing on May 21 after her loved ones said they hadn't heard from her or been able to reach her since she went off on her hike in Scottsdale, Arizona, that day. In Police Department said authorities were at the trail where Moody was last seen, and her car was found in the parking lot. "Officers began search efforts on foot, with drones and assistance from a Phoenix Police Department helicopter," read the release. Advertisement "Search efforts continued for Hannah for approximately four and a half hours until around 11:30 p.m., when the search was called off for the evening." A team of more than 20 officers on foot and bikes searched the trail with the help of the Maricopa County Sheriff's Department. The sheriff's air unit found Moody's body about 600 feet from the Gateway Trailhead of the McDowell Sonoran Preserve in Scottsdale around noon.
